@MotownMaster During the early 60s almost all TV performance were lip-synched. It had to do with the quality of the electronics. Very few studios could afford to be set up to do a decent job of producing the sound live. One that almost always had live singing was Ed Sullivan. Shindig, American Bandstand and many others all had to use lip-synch.
